Creator control center — separate from public Explore. Manage collections, XRPL import, publishing, and how badges appear on your public artist profile.
Connect your XRPL wallet
Artist Hub tools unlock after you connect. Your session stays synced across Dood Labs.
Explore marketplaceEdit artist profile
Manage your public doodArtists record: name, bio, images, links, and optional announcement.
Existing profiles load automatically; new wallets can create a profile with the form below.
Lab API is not configured — set LAB_CONFIG.LAB_NODE_API in config or use localhost with the Lab server.
▾
Artist profile
Tap to show or hide the full editor
Artist profile
Tap to show or hide the full editor
Saved to doodArtists/{your wallet}. Collectors see this on
your public artist profile.
Artist announcement
Optional callout on your public profile (plain text only — no HTML). Shown when Show announcement is on.
▾
My Collections
Automatic prep · progress on each card
My Collections
Automatic prep · progress on each cardEverything you curate in Firestore for this wallet. Import with Import My XRPL Collections — Dood Lab prepares each collection automatically. Use repair tools only if something looks wrong.
Duplicate Collections
Legacy wallet_taxon docs and canonical issuer_taxon records for the same collection. Merge keeps one canonical doc — old docs are hidden, not deleted.
Generative Studio projects
Layered generative drops from Generative Studio (separate from standard Firestore collections).
Register an XRPL Collection
Import any XRPL collection into Dood Labs by issuer wallet and taxon.
Recommended: 500×500px square image
Artist import only pulls NFTs issued by your connected wallet. Wallet-owned NFTs from other projects stay in My Vault.
▾
Analytics & listings
Counts, marketplace links, creator tools
Analytics & listings
Counts, marketplace links, creator toolsSnapshot from your Artist Hub dashboard and quick links to manage sales.
▾
Imported XRPL collections
Lists xrpl_import sets
Imported XRPL collections
Listsxrpl_import sets
Sets with origin: xrpl_import from your issuer history.
▾
Dood Labs minted collections
Mint studio & DOOD-powered sync
Dood Labs minted collections
Mint studio & DOOD-powered syncCreated or synced through the Mint studio (origin: dood_labs or DOOD-powered ledger sync).
▾
Draft collections
Hidden / draft rows
Draft collections
Hidden / draft rowsHidden or draft status — not shown as live listings until you publish.
▾
Published collections
Live, visible listings
Published collections
Live, visible listingsVisible, active rows ready for collectors in the Lab surfaces that read Firestore.
📢 Post an Update
Recent Updates
▾
Artist badges
Public profile badge toggles
Artist badges
Public profile badge togglesToggle how you present on your public artist profile. Values are stored on artists/{wallet} in Firestore.
▾
Artist updates (Lab feed)
Lightweight posts for collectors who follow you
Artist updates (Lab feed)
Lightweight posts for collectors who follow youShort announcements (drops, mints, giveaways, progress). Stored in lab_artist_updates — visible on your public profile, collection pages, and Explore pulse.
Your recent posts
▾
Collection review screen
Per-collection Firestore editor (largest block)
Collection review screen
Per-collection Firestore editor (largest block)Edit name, description, cover image, visibility, official status, and publish/hide for any Firestore collection you own. Use this after import or any time listings change.